Kyoko Kirigiri is a world renowned detective. She's solved every case she's ever been assigned except one.

Her parent's murder.

When she finds clues connecting her parents murder and Celestia Ludenberg, a famous underground gambler and drug dealer, as well as a former assassin in the world's largest assassination organization in the world, D.I.C.E., Kyoko starts suspecting her.

She (reluctantly) teams up with Shuichi Saihara, a detective who's been chasing Kokichi Oma, leader of D.I.C.E., for years,  and the detective's find themselves involved in the biggest chase of their careers.
